What are stainless steel wall panels and where are they commonly used?

Stainless steel wall panels are protective and decorative wall covering systems made from corrosion resistant steel alloys. They are designed to provide a clean durable and modern surface for both functional and aesthetic purposes. These panels are widely used in commercial kitchens food processing plants hospitals laboratories elevators and industrial facilities where hygiene and durability are critical.


In recent years stainless steel wall panels have also gained popularity in residential and retail spaces. Designers often use them in kitchens bathrooms feature walls and commercial interiors to achieve a modern industrial look. Their ability to resist moisture heat and impact makes them suitable for environments where traditional wall materials may fail over time.


Are stainless steel wall panels durable and resistant to corrosion

Durability is one of the main reasons users consider stainless steel wall panels. Stainless steel is known for its excellent resistance to corrosion rust and staining especially when grades such as 304 or 316 are used. This makes the panels suitable for humid coastal or high temperature environments.

In addition to corrosion resistance stainless steel wall panels can withstand impacts scratches and daily wear better than many painted or laminated wall surfaces. With proper installation and basic maintenance these panels can last for decades without losing their structural integrity or appearance.


How do you clean and maintain stainless steel wall panels

Ease of maintenance is a major concern for many users. Stainless steel wall panels are relatively easy to clean compared to porous wall materials. In most cases warm water and a mild detergent are sufficient to remove dirt grease and fingerprints.

For commercial kitchens and medical facilities regular cleaning helps maintain hygiene standards. It is important to wipe along the grain of the stainless steel surface to avoid visible streaks. Using non abrasive cleaning tools helps preserve the smooth finish and prevents surface damage over time.


Are stainless steel wall panels expensive compared to other wall materials

Cost is another frequently discussed topic. Stainless steel wall panels generally have a higher upfront cost than materials such as painted drywall PVC panels or ceramic tiles. However many users consider them a long term investment due to their durability low maintenance requirements and long service life.

When evaluating cost it is important to consider the full lifecycle value. Stainless steel wall panels rarely need replacement repainting or repair which can reduce long term maintenance expenses. In commercial and industrial settings this long term reliability often justifies the initial investment.


Can stainless steel wall panels be customized in size finish and design

Customization is an important factor for both designers and facility managers. Stainless steel wall panels can be manufactured in a wide range of sizes thicknesses and finishes to suit different applications. Common finishes include brushed mirror and patterned surfaces that enhance visual appeal.

Panels can also be custom cut to fit specific wall dimensions openings or design layouts. This flexibility allows stainless steel wall panels to integrate seamlessly into both functional industrial spaces and high end architectural designs.
